LINEAR GUIDE DEVICE WITH PRELOAD-ADJUSTMENT DEVICE

Abstract
A linear guide device has a guide rail system with at least one guide rail, a guide carriage guided on the guide rail system in a guidance direction and including a base unit and legs which partially enclose the guide rail system, the guide carriage being provided with at least one preload-adjustment device via which a preload of the legs of guide carriage against the guide rail system is adjustable, the preload-adjustment device including at least one rod having one end hingedly mounted on one of the legs of the guide carriage and the other end displaceable in a displacement direction, and a displacement device for displacing the other end of the preload adjustment, device in the displacement direction.

Claims
  • 1. A linear guide device, comprising a guide rail system with at least one guide rail; a guide carriage guided on said guide rail system in a guidance direction and including a base unit and legs which partially enclose said guide rail system, said guide carriage being provided with at least one preload-adjustment device via which a preload of said legs of guide carriage against said guide rail system is adjustable, said preload-adjustment device including at least one rod having one end hingedly mounted on one of said legs of said guide carriage and the other end displaceable in a displacement direction; and a displacement device for displacing said other end of said preload-adjustment device in the displacement direction.
  • 2. A linear guide device as defined in claim 1, wherein said rod extends at an angle of substantially from 0° to 45° relative to a transverse direction of said guide rail system orthogonally to said guidance direction.
  • 3. A linear guide device as defined in claim 1, wherein said adjustment device includes an engagement part on which said other end of said rod is hingedly mounted.
  • 4. A linear guide device as defined in claim 1, wherein said displacement device includes a screw which bears against an element selected from the group consisting of said base unit of said guide carriage and an engagement part, and engages in a thread formed in an element selected from the group consisting of said engagement part and said base unit of said guide carriage.
  • 5. A linear guide device as defined in claim 4; and further comprising a second rod provided between said engagement part and said base unit and forming a knee joint together with said first mentioned rod and said engagement part.
  • 6. A linear guide device as defined in claim 5, wherein at least one element selected from the group consisting of said first mentioned rod, said second rod, said engagement part and a combination thereof, is formed integral with said guide carriage.
  • 7. A linear guide device as defined in claim 1; and further comprising joint means including hinge joints provided between two elements selected from the group consisting of an engagement part and said at least one rod, and said at leat one rod and said leg or said base unit of said guide carriage, and formed via material reduction.
  • 8. A linear guide device as defined in claim 1, wherein said guide rail system includes a second guide rail so that said guide rail system has two guide rails.
  • 9. A linear guide device as defined in claim 8, wherein said at least one preload-adjustment device is assigned to only one of said guide rails.
  • 10. A linear guide device as defined in claim 1; and further comprising another preload-adjustment device, so that at least two preload-adjustment device are provided and separated in a longitudinal direction of said guide rail system and assigned to a same leg of said guide carriage.
  • 11. A linear guide device as defined in claim 1; and further comprising at least one rolling element circuit through which said legs are engaged with said guide rail system.
